Survey of properties to be conducted by NDMC
New Delhi- A new survey will be conducted by the North Delhi Municipal Corporation (NDMC) in order to increase the number of properties under tax net.
However, the deliberative wing of the civic body is not in favour to increase property taxes due to political compulsion factors. The corporation is further planning of alternatives which can fetch maximum number of properties under the tax net.
A private agency will be hired by the corporation officials which can conduct a survey and make reports of all the properties.
According to an official, a survey on all the properties in Delhi was done few days ago by a Delhi government agency and now they are looking forward to have their own data.
The official also stated that the private agency which will be hired will also rope in the relevant professionals to survey the properties.
The duty of the officials would be to survey the complete area of the property along with the built up area and factors concerning the parameters of the taxation. There are different categories of the properties which will be surveyed with a separate corpus of Rs 10 crore.
